《算法笔记》codeup题集——第二章

news/2025/2/23 14:53:24

对于《算法笔记》一书,笔者目前只是写了一个多月,预计会用三个月写完全部题解,从第六章开始会用C++题解,而之前的都是纯C题解,主要是笔者认为用C++更好。当然你如果有更好的题解,欢迎留言交流!!!会将每一章分为一篇博客,全部题解目前会持续更新~~~~

100000565-《算法笔记》2.1小节——C/C++快速入门->基本数据类型

  • 本小节暂无练习题

100000566-《算法笔记》2.2小节——C/C++快速入门->顺序结构

原题解法+思路
问题 A: 例题1-1-1 按要求输出信息(1)AC
问题 B: 例题1-1-2 按要求输出信息(2)AC
问题 C: 例题1-2-1 求两个整数之和(1)AC
问题 D: 例题1-2-2 求两整数数之和(2)AC
问题 E: 例题3-5 求一元二次方程的根AC
问题 F: 例题3-9 字符输入输出AC

100000567-《算法笔记》2.3小节——C/C++快速入门->选择结构

原题解法+思路
问题 A: 例题4-1 一元二次方程求根AC
问题 B: 例题4-2 比较交换实数值AC
问题 C: 例题4-3 比较交换3个实数值,并按序输出AC
问题 D: 习题4-4 三个整数求最大值AC
问题 E: 习题4-10-1 奖金计算AC

100000568-《算法笔记》2.4小节——C/C++快速入门->循环结构

原题解法+思路
问题 A: 例题5-1-1 连续自然数求和AC
问题 B: 例题5-1-2 连续自然数求和AC
问题 C: 例题5-1-3 连续自然数求和AC
问题 D: 例题5-1-4 连续自然数求和AC
问题 E: 例题5-1-5 连续自然数求和AC
问题 F: 例题5-6 矩阵输出AC
问题 G: 例题5-7 求圆周率pi的近似值AC
问题 H: 例题5-8 Fibonacci数列AC
问题 I: 习题5-10 分数序列求和AC

100000569-《算法笔记》2.5小节——C/C++快速入门->数组

原题解法+思路
问题 A: 习题6-4 有序插入AC
问题 B: 习题6-5 数组元素逆置AC
问题 C: 习题6-6 杨辉三角AC
问题 D: 习题6-12 解密AC
问题 E: 习题6-13 字符串比较AC
问题 F: 例题6-1 逆序输出数组元素AC
问题 G: 例题6-2 数组求解Fibonacci数列问题AC
问题 H: 例题6-3 冒泡排序AC
问题 I: 例题6-4 矩阵转置AC
问题 J: 例题6-9 字符串求最大值AC

100000570-《算法笔记》2.6小节——C/C++快速入门->函数

原题解法+思路
问题 A: 习题7-5 字符串逆序存放AC
问题 B: 习题7-7 复制字符串中的元音字母AC

100000571-《算法笔记》2.7小节——C/C++快速入门->指针

原题解法+思路
问题 A: C语言10.1AC
问题 B: C语言10.2AC
问题 C: C语言10.10AC
问题 D: C语言10.15AC
问题 E: C语言10.16AC

100000572-《算法笔记》2.8小节——C/C++快速入门->结构体(struct)的使用

原题解法+思路
问题 A: C语言11.1AC
问题 B: C语言11.2AC / AC2
问题 C: C语言11.4AC / AC2
问题 D: C语言11.7AC / AC2
问题 E: C语言11.8AC / AC2

100000573-《算法笔记》2.9小节——C/C++快速入门->补充

  • 本小节暂无练习题

100000574-《算法笔记》2.10小节——C/C++快速入门->黑盒测试

原题解法+思路
问题 A: A+B 输入输出练习IAC
问题 B: A+B 输入输出练习IIAC
问题 C: A+B 输入输出练习IIIAC
问题 D: A+B 输入输出练习IVAC
问题 E: A+B 输入输出练习VAC
问题 F: A+B 输入输出练习VIAC
问题 G: A+B 输入输出练习VIIAC
问题 H: A+B 输入输出练习VIIIAC

以上便是第二章的全部题解!!!如有问题请留言。


http://www.niftyadmin.cn/n/4388910.html

相关文章

[安卓逆向]一步到位动态调试AliCrackme的so文件

[安卓逆向]一步到位动态调试AliCrackme的so文件 写在前面 续文章 [超级详细]实战分析一个Crackme的过程:https://blog.csdn.net/yi_rui_jie/article/details/122664078 之前分析这个AliCrackme后总结过程有些繁琐,需要几次替换APK内文件及签名和不断重…

asp.net 14

asp.net 生命周期转载于:https://www.cnblogs.com/youguess/p/9548881.html

《算法笔记》codeup题集——第三章

100000575-《算法笔记》3.1小节——入门模拟->简单模拟 原题解法思路问题 A: 剩下的树AC问题 B: ABAC问题 C: 特殊乘法AC问题 D: 比较奇偶数个数AC问题 E: Shortest Distance (20)AC问题 F: AB和C (15)AC问题 G: 数字分类 (20)AC问题 H: 部分AB (15)AC问题 I: 锤子剪刀布 (…

[安卓逆向]IDA Pro的认识及使用

[安卓逆向]IDA Pro的认识及使用 软件介绍 IDA Pro全称是交互式反汇编器专业版,人们其简称为IDA,IDA pro 是业界最成熟、先进的反汇编工具之一,是目前最棒的一个静态反编译软件,为众多0day世界的成员和ShellCode安全分析人士不可…

第6.6节 priority_queue 问题 A: 任务调度

问题 A: 任务调度 题目描述 读入任务调度序列&#xff0c;输出n个任务适合的一种调度方式。 输入 输入包含多组测试数据。每组第一行输入一个整数n&#xff08;n<100000&#xff09;&#xff0c;表示有n个任务。接下来n行&#xff0c;每行第一个表示前序任务&#xff0c…

CountDownLatch----线程计数器

问题 最近我在处理一批数据&#xff0c;用多线程来处理&#xff0c;我想知道大概多久能处理完。比如我先用多线程处理 100 条数据&#xff0c;统计下用时&#xff0c;然后根据总的数据量就可以大概估算出处理完这批数据要多久。 使用 CountDownLatch 计时 思路&#xff1a;用两…

PHP多进程初探 --- 开篇

[原文地址&#xff1a;https://blog.ti-node.com/blog...] 实际上PHP是有多线程的&#xff0c;只是很多人不常用。使用PHP的多线程首先需要下载安装一个线程安全版本&#xff08;ZTS版本&#xff09;的PHP&#xff0c;然后再安装pecl的pthread扩展。 实际上PHP是有多进程的&…

c++ 输入一个分数输出最简分式_分式及增长量的大小比较

大小比较。一定要结合选项&#xff01;比如题干问你&#xff0c;某一年哪个月最高&#xff0c;我们不需要从1月算到12月&#xff0c;我们只需要算选项中提到的四个月即可。分式大小比较&#xff1a;分子大分母小的大&#xff0c;分子小分母大的小&#xff1b;分子分母同大同小的…